What Does Nest Aware Do For Speakers?

With a Nest Aware subscription, the speaker you have in the same room as your smoke alarm can detect the sound your smoke alarm makes. Your device records the alarm and saves the audio clip in the Home app.You can even listen to live audio to try and verify the sound of an alarm in your home.

Does Nest Aware record audio?

When the microphone is on, your Nest camera’s microphone picks up sound in the area around your camera. If your camera has event video history or 24/7 video history, your camera’s audio is recorded in your video history as long as the microphone is on.

Can Nest Protect be used as a speaker?

After all the Nest Protects in your home are connected, they can communicate with each other without Wi-Fi. Horn enables Nest Protect to alert you with a loud emergency sound. Speaker allows Nest Protect to speak with a human voice.Push the Nest button to hush alarms and run a test.

Can nest protect hear other smoke detectors?

Nest Protect can’t communicate or interconnect with smoke or carbon monoxide alarms from other manufacturers. Nest Protect is not designed to be used outdoors and can’t transmit between buildings. Some features of a home may reduce wireless range if they’re located around or in between Nest Protects.

What happens to Nest Protect after 10 years?

Why Nest Protect has an expiry date
To comply with certification standards, 2nd gen Nest Protect has to be replaced after 10 years, while 1st gen Nest Protect has to be replaced after 7 years.You’ll no longer be protected from smoke or carbon monoxide if you don’t replace your Nest Protect when it expires.

Does Nest Protect have a microphone?

The Nest Protect smoke detector has a microphone in it. The purpose for this is to listen at the audio announcements and to determine that the buzzer and speaker are working.That microphone is connected to the internet. And the device can have firmware updates silently pushed to it.

Does Nest Camera have two way audio?

The Nest Cam Indoor has two-way audio via a speaker and microphone. This means the users can actually speak through the Nest Cam Indoor through the Nest app remotely, useful for stopping intrusions as they’re occurring or simply communicating with a family member.

How do I turn off the sound on my Nest camera?

Turn sound detection on or off

  1. Tap Settings in the Home app.
  2. Choose Nest Aware.
  3. Select Sound detection.
  4. Toggle the switch to turn Sound detection on or off.

Does Nest camera record?

Nest cameras can record 24/7. This means that if you have a Nest Aware or Nest Aware Plus subscription, once you turn on your Nest camera, you will always be able to record activities in your home. You can also access stored recordings for up to 30 and 60 days, respectively, depending on your subscription.
